# Florida SB 62 (2023) — Relief of Robert Earl DuBoise by the State of Florida
Relief of Robert Earl DuBoise by the State of Florida; Providing for the relief of Robert Earl DuBoise; providing an appropriation to compensate Mr. DuBoise for being wrongfully incarcerated for almost 37 years; prohibiting funds awarded under the act to Mr. DuBoise from being used or paid for specified attorney or lobbying fees; requiring specific reimbursement to the state should a civil award be issued subsequent to Mr. DuBoises receipt of payment under the act, etc.
**Enacted** — Laws of Florida, Chapter 2023-320.

## Timeline
The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.
- **2022-12-09** Filed `filing`
- **2023-01-04** Referred to Special Master on Claim Bills; Judiciary; Appropriations Committee on Criminal and Civil Justice; Appropriations `referral-committee`
- **2023-03-07** Introduced `introduction`
- **2023-03-09** Recommendation: Favorable by Special Master on Claim Bills
- **2023-03-09** Now in Judiciary
- **2023-03-09** On Committee agenda-- Judiciary, 03/14/23, 4:00 pm, 412 Knott Building
- **2023-03-14** Favorable by Judiciary; YEAS 12 NAYS 0 `committee-passage-favorable`
- **2023-03-15** Now in Appropriations Committee on Criminal and Civil Justice
- **2023-03-16** On Committee agenda-- Appropriations Committee on Criminal and Civil Justice, 03/21/23, 11:00 am, 37 Senate Building
- **2023-03-21** Favorable by Appropriations Committee on Criminal and Civil Justice; YEAS 12 NAYS 0 `committee-passage-favorable`
- **2023-03-22** Now in Appropriations
- **2023-04-10** On Committee agenda-- Appropriations, 04/13/23, 10:30 am, 110 Senate Building
- **2023-04-13** Favorable by- Appropriations; YEAS 18 NAYS 1 `committee-passage-favorable`
- **2023-04-13** Placed on Calendar, on 2nd reading
- **2023-04-13** Placed on Special Order Calendar, 04/19/23
- **2023-04-19** Read 2nd time `reading-2`
- **2023-04-19** Read 3rd time `reading-3`
- **2023-04-19** Passed; YEAS 38 NAYS 1 `passage`
- **2023-04-19** Immediately certified
- **2023-04-19** In Messages
- **2023-04-25** Bill referred to House Calendar
- **2023-04-25** Bill added to Special Order Calendar (4/28/2023)
- **2023-04-25** 1st Reading (Original Filed Version) `filing, reading-1`
- **2023-04-28** Substituted for HB 6005
- **2023-04-28** Read 2nd time `reading-2`
- **2023-04-28** Added to Third Reading Calendar
- **2023-04-28** Read 3rd time `reading-3`
- **2023-04-28** Passed; YEAS 105, NAYS 0 `passage`
- **2023-04-28** Ordered enrolled `enrolled`
- **2023-06-05** Signed by Officers and presented to Governor `executive-receipt`
- **2023-06-09** Approved by Governor `executive-signature`
- **2023-07-10** Chapter No. 2023-320
